  Minnesota Epilepsy Group provides comprehensive care including differential diagnosis, medical and surgical treatment, and education services for children, teens, and adults with epilepsy.  We are recognized by National Association Epilepsy Centers (NAEC) as a Level 4 Epilepsy Center. Minnesota Epilepsy Group has the professional expertise and facilities to provide the highest level of medical and surgical evaluation and treatment for patients with complex epilepsy.  
 
Minnesota Epilepsy Group is a growing organization with opportunities for nurse practitioners to join our interdisciplinary team and work with us in one of our long-term monitoring units that are within United Hospital (St. Paul) and Abbott Northwestern Hospital (Minneapolis).
